How Hard Is It To Get Into Colby-Sawyer?
Colby-Sawyer has an acceptance rate of 80%, which makes it highly accessible. Take time to make sure you submit all the requested materials and prepare the application in full.
Of those admitted, 13% choose to enroll — a modest enrollment yield, suggesting many admitted students choose other institutions.

Selectivity by Gender
Selectivity numbers at Colby-Sawyer are broken out by gender below.
| Gender | Applicants | Admitted | Acceptance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| Men | 702 | 507 | 72% |
| Women | 1,427 | 1,198 | 84% |
Can I Afford Colby-Sawyer College?
The average net price after aid at Colby-Sawyer is $25,857. Cost varies significantly based on your financial situation since net price varies by income group.
Tuition & Fees
| Category | Cost |
|---|---|
| In-State Tuition | $18,025 |
| In-State Fees | $1,100 |
| Out-of-State Tuition | $18,025 |
| Out-of-State Fees | $1,100 |
| Total In-State Tuition & Fees | $19,125 |
| Total Out-of-State Tuition & Fees | $19,125 |
Financial Aid
Counting all forms of financial assistance, 21% of students at Colby-Sawyer receive some form of financial aid (172 students).
Approximately 83% of students at Colby-Sawyer receive grant or scholarship aid, averaging $11,464 per student.
23% of students receive federal Pell Grants, averaging $5,133.
Student Loan Debt
66% of Colby-Sawyer undergraduates take out federal student loans, averaging $6,758 per year.
